Jeff Potts commented on CMIS-230:
---------------------------------
Manuel,
In thinking about this, rather than add code to deal with this, I wonder if it
isn't better for people to just wrap their strings in a StringIO, like this:
pwc.setContentStream(StringIO(someContent), 'text/plain')
Jeff

> Migrated from GC issue #9, Reported by bdkahn, Mar 17, 2010
> createDocument(name, properties={}, contentFile=None, contentType=None,
> contentEncoding=None)
> should accept a string for contentFile since the underlying code is simply
> calling read().encode anyway.
> The python program may have generated the content itself and should be able
> to upload that file via CMIS rather than needing to save the file and then
> uploading it.
